    Atiku, Wike refuse to wink eyes for another over politics

    Former Nigeria’s Vice-President, Atiku Abubakar and the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Minister, Mr. Nyesom Wike, have refused to wink eyes for one another over political differences.

    Earlier, Atiku had criticized Wike for referring to Atiku as a “rejected politician” in Port Harcourt, shortly after the outcome of the local government polls in Rivers, where the Action Peoples Party (APP) won 22 out of 23 chairmanship seats.

    Atiku stated that the local government elections in Rivers State revealed that “the citizens of Rivers are astute and resolute, unwavering in their rejection of any form of political oppression, harassment, or the machinations of self-serving godfathers.”

    In a sharp response through his Media Adviser, Paul Ibe, Atiku called Wike’s remarks “a string of inanities, lacking substance and driven by personal grievances.”

    He added, “If he truly believes Nigerians are content with the current state of affairs under the government he serves, it reveals a deeper truth: his priorities lie not with the people but with himself.”

    Atiku, the 2023 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) Presidential Candidate, further accused Wike of being preoccupied with his own interests.

    “This self-absorption is evident in his preoccupation with domestic affairs in Rivers rather than his ministerial responsibilities,” Atiku remarked.

    “While he may seek to divert attention with his baseless rants, we remain focused on the genuine issues affecting Nigerians. It is clear that Mr. Wike is more concerned with self-interest than addressing the real challenges faced by the nation. In contrast, our commitment remains unwavering, centred on the welfare and progress of the people.”

    Atiku also criticized Wike for indulging in media spectacles, stating, “Mr. Wike appears to delight in conjuring fantasies, indulging in his imagination, and paying for live TV coverage to launch tirades against whomever he pleases.

    ‘‘However, we shall not descend into the gutters where he feels at home. Instead, we prefer to rise above, maintaining our dignity while others revel in the mud.”

    Wike fires back

    Already, Wike had fired back at branding him a “serial loser” in response to criticism over local government elections in Rivers State.

    In a sharp retort, Wike took a swipe at Atiku’s electoral track record, x-raying his losses in the 2019 and 2023 presidential elections.

    “We never contested local government elections. Did we contest [Rivers LG election]? Did we pick form? I hear Atiku Abubakar say, ‘Oh they have rejected me in Rivers State.’’

    ‘‘Okay, assuming though not conceding, he had lost so many times, Nigerians have also rejected him,” Wike said during a luncheon he hosted for the 10th Legislative Assembly of Rivers State on Saturday.

    Wike continued his criticism, added, “If you say for an election we did not contest; never participated that shows Nigerians have rejected us, it is okay. You that contested and failed woefully, Nigerians have rejected you, therefore pack and go home.”
